The Evolution of Medical Licensing in the Digital Age
Traditionally, acquiring a medical license included mountains of documentation, physical mailings, and lengthy waiting durations. Today, state and nationwide medical boards have structured these procedures. While a professional can not simply "buy" a license online-- as medical licensure needs rigorous education, residency, and screening-- the application and management of these licenses have transferred to robust online portals.
The shift towards online systems such as the Federation of State Medical Boards (FSMB) and the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C) has made the procedure more accessible. These platforms permit doctors to send qualifications, track their application status, and pay fees digitally, substantially lowering the administrative problem.

How to Obtain a Medical License Online Safely and Affordably
To make sure the process remains economical, healthcare professionals must follow a structured course to prevent redundant costs and administrative errors that can result in pricey hold-ups.
1. Use the Uniform Application (UA)
The Uniform Application is a one-stop online resource offered website by the FSMB. It allows professionals to enter their details once and send it to multiple taking part state boards. This lowers the time invested on private applications and decreases the threat of mistakes that might cause re-application charges.
2. Take Advantage Of the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C)
For doctors seeking to practice in numerous states-- particularly those associated with telehealth-- the IMLC is a video game changer. While there is a preliminary administrative fee, the expedited nature of the process saves substantial amounts of time, which translates to a lower "opportunity cost."
3. Centralize Documents with FCVS
The Federation Credentials Verification Service (FCVS) acts as a long-term repository for primary-source confirmed credentials. By spending for this service as soon as, physicians do not need to pay individual medical schools or hospitals to confirm their records every time they apply for a new state license.
Methods for Maintaining an Affordable License
Beyond the initial acquisition, the ongoing upkeep of a medical license can be expensive. Here are a number of approaches to keep these expenses workable:
- Early Renewal Discounts: Some state boards offer small discounts for professionals who renew their licenses numerous months before the expiration date.
- Browse for Affordable CME: Continuing Medical Education (CME) is a requirement for license renewal. Lots of online platforms provide free or affordable recognized CME courses, which can conserve countless dollars over a career.
- Company Reimbursement: Many healthcare facilities and private practices include "licensing and credentialing costs" in their advantages plans. Expert physicians should constantly examine their contracts for these stipulations.
- Tax Deductions: In many jurisdictions, professional licensing fees and the expenses associated with preserving a medical license are tax-deductible as unreimbursed employee expenses or overhead.

Avoiding Scams and "Diploma Mills"
When searching for "budget friendly medical licenses online," one need to work out extreme caution. There are various fraudulent websites declaring to sell medical degrees or licenses for a flat fee without requiring tests or residency.
Warning of Medical Licensing Scams:
- Promises of a license in less than a week.
- No requirement for verification of medical school records.
- Websites that request for payment exclusively through untraceable approaches (copyright or wire transfers).
- Absence of a ". gov" or accredited ". org" domain in the application website.
A legitimate medical license is given only by authorized federal government bodies (State Medical Boards) or recognized global equivalents.

Is it legal to get a medical license online?
Yes, it is legal to use for and maintain a medical license online through official state board websites or centralized services like the FSMB. However, you need to still meet all the statutory requirements, consisting of having a medical degree and passing the USMLE or COMLEX.
How much does the most affordable medical license cost?
Costs vary by state. Smaller sized states or those with less administrative overhead may have initial application charges as low as ₤ 200-₤ 300. Nevertheless, once you consider verification and background checks, the total usually exceeds ₤ 500.
Can global medical graduates (IMGs) apply online?
Yes. Organizations like the ECFMG (Educational Commission for Foreign Medical Graduates) have robust online websites (IWA - Interactive Web Applications) to help IMGs confirm their credentials and look for licenses within the United States.
How often do I need to renew my online medical license?
Many medical licenses require renewal each to two years. The procedure is practically totally online now and includes paying a renewal charge and licensing that you have completed the required CME hours.
Does the IMLC save money?
While the IMLC has its own administrative charge, it conserves money in the long run for physicians practicing in numerous states. It removes the need to submit dozens of different applications and pay for different primary-source confirmations for each single state.
